I had mine done when Ibought mine, and the honda dealer did it. It cost me $1350 through them. hey bought the leather from katzkin. You can now buy the replacements in solids, two or three tone, made to fit our cars direct from katzkin.

www.katzkin.com

They use top notch leather. They'll even send you samples if you want to pick your colors with them. Just call them and request samples, and then pick colors, and call back and order. I think you can get then entire car for around $800 or so, at least last time I checked (front and rear seats). You remove your factory seat covers (the ugly *** cloth) and replace it with these. They're easy as cake to install, and it'll save you the money on labor. That's what the majority of leather shops would do anyway. Just make sure you request they send you a yard of extra leather to match so you can do your doors to match.
